Outgoing chief Nick Orlando will both aid in the search for a new president and assist with the transition

TORONTO—Martinrea International Inc. today announced that Nick Orlando will be stepping down as automotive parts manufacturer Martinrea’s president and chief executive officer.

The effective date of the move is yet to be determined, and Orlando will remain involved with the company as a consultant.

Martinrea will immediately commence a search for a new president and CEO.

“Martinrea has completed more than a decade of phenomenal growth, despite the challenges of a very competitive industry,” said Rob Wildeboer, the company’s executive chairman. “That growth has been made possible only through the hard work and dedication of the entire Martinrea team, which has been led by Nick for the past several years. We have had many successes.”

Wildeboer added that Orlando will both aid in the search for a new president and assist with the transition.
